Abstract: Disclosed is a display apparatus having a water tank in which one or more swimming robots are located. This apparatus includes communicator for communicating with the swimming robot or a mobile terminal, a display for displaying a video, one or more sensors, a wireless power transmitter which is located on an inner wall of the water tank and which includes a plurality of arranged transmission coils, and a controller. Accordingly, a display apparatus and a swimming robot which have artificial intelligence and which perform 5G communication may be provided. As a result, a charging efficiency can be improved, and a user's convenience can be further improved.

Abstract: Disclosed is a display apparatus having a water tank in which one or more swimming robots are located. This apparatus includes a communicator for communicating with a swimming robot or a mobile terminal, a display for displaying a video, and a controller for controlling driving of the swimming robot, wherein the controller receives color information and shape information on the swimming robot through the communicator, and when an item area based on the color information and the shape information on the swimming robot is selected on the video displayed on the display, the controller controls the swimming robot such that the swimming robot moves to the selected item area. Accordingly, interaction between a user, the swimming robot, and the display apparatus may take place.

Abstract: A method of providing real estate services using an autonomous vehicle including receiving desired-real-estate information through a human machine interface (HMI) provided in an autonomous vehicle, extracting a plurality of pieces of real-estate-for-sale information corresponding to the desired-real-estate information from a database, and transmitting the plurality of pieces of extracted real-estate-for-sale information to the HMI, receiving desired-real-estate-for-sale information selected by a user through the HMI, generating a path for autonomous driving to desired real estate for sale on the basis of the location of the desired real estate for sale and visit information on the desired real estate for sale included in the desired-real-estate-for-sale information, and when the location of the autonomous vehicle and the location of the desired real estate for sale are within a certain distance on the path for autonomous driving, assigning authority to access the desired real estate for sale to the user.

Abstract: Provided are a system and a method for providing service to recommend customized exercise used for autonomous vehicle according to a situation of a user and a situation of autonomous control by determining that a user does an exercise safely and freely during autonomous control of the vehicle through a monitoring system in the vehicle. According to the present disclosure, it is possible to determine whether the user does the exercise safely and freely during autonomous control of the vehicle through the monitoring system in the autonomous vehicle and recommend the customized exercise used for the autonomous vehicle according to the situation of the user and the situation of the autonomous control.
